Technical field
The utility model belongs to sheet fabrication accessory machinery field more particularly to a kind of plate station automatic adjusting machine Structure, the station adjustment being mainly used in the placement and process of all kinds of sheet metals.

Limit compatible with translation 19 thickness of guide plate is provided on the guide roller 21 of the regulating mechanism 11 of the utility model Position guide groove 45 enables the limit that carries out of precise and high efficiency in the alternating translational movement of translation guide plate 19 using guide roller 21 and leads To, it is ensured that translation guide plate 19 can the Level Promoting of push plate cylinder 20 effect under steady and smooth reciprocal carry out translational motion. 1 top of firm banking of the utility model is provided between 6 downside of bull stick bracket of auxiliary reciprocal 8 side of bull stick and lifting bracket 4 Fixed hornblock 46 enables the bull stick bracket 6 of auxiliary 8 side of reciprocal bull stick is horizontal to be smoothly fixedly installed on 4 upside of lifting bracket. There are four vacuum chucks 44 for 39 upper horizontal of the transhipment board fixed setting of the utility model, so that plate is in feeding and blanking Plate can be adsorbed using vacuum chuck and be fixed in journey, it is ensured that plate is capable of exactly and transfer.The utility model Shifting trigger structure 3 two shiftings plate cylinders 43 using gas source parallel drive all the way together, it is ensured that the shifting plate cylinder of 1 two sides of firm banking 43 synchronize the translating rack 42 for pushing respective side respectively, and transhipment board 39 is carried out with horizontal position along arc-shaped direction It swings, realizes the feeding and feeding of plate steady and smooth.
